Safety Instructions

Don’t use the power supply with other voltages

This device is likely to be damaged or damage other equipments / personnel, if you use a power

supply with different voltage than the one included with this device. All warranty of this product will

be voided in the situations above.

Cleaning

Disconnect this video product from the power supply before cleaning.

Attachments

Do not use attachments not recommended by the video product manufacturer as they may cause

hazards.

Water and Moisture

Do not use this video product near water, for example, near a bathtub, washbowl, kitchen sink, or

laundry tub, in a wet basement, or near a swimming pool and the like.

Servicing

Do not attempt to service this video product yourself as opening or removing covers may expose

you to dangerous voltage or other hazards. Refer all servicing to qualified service personnel.

Damage Requiring service

Disconnect this video product from the power supply immediately and refer servicing to qualified

service personnel under the following conditions.

1) When the power-supply cord or plug is damaged

2) If liquid has been spilled, or objects have fallen into the video product.

3) If the video product has been directly exposed to rain or water.

4) If the video product does not operate normally by following the operating Instructions in this

manual. Adjust only those controls that are covered by the instruction manual, as an improper

adjustment of other controls may result in damage, and will often require extensive work by a

qualified technician to restore the video product to its normal operation.

Safety Check

Upon completion of any service or repairs to this video product, ask the service technician to

perform safety

checks to determine if the video product is in proper operating condition.
